About 6666 DL

Reverse dateless plates place the numbers before the original local index letters, so the registration carries local authority provenance without a year marker. The DL index mark traces back to Isle of Wight. This reverse sequence was issued from the 1950s onwards as earlier dateless runs became exhausted. At 6 characters, 6666 DL is a standard-length registration for this era.
